_Constantes LINEFEATURE
Les _ constantes LINEFEATURE répertorient les opérations qui peuvent être appelées sur une ligne à l’aide de cette API.
-
LINEFEATURE _ DEVSPECIFIC
-
-
Les opérations spécifiques au périphérique peuvent être utilisées sur la ligne.
-
-
LINEFEATURE _ DEVSPECIFICFEAT
-
-
Les fonctionnalités spécifiques au périphérique peuvent être utilisées sur la ligne.
-
-
LINEFEATURE _ vers l’avant
-
-
Le transfert de toutes les adresses peut être utilisé sur la ligne.
-
-
LINEFEATURE _ FORWARDDND
-
-
La fonction lineForward (avec une adresse de destination vide) peut être utilisée pour activer la fonctionnalité ne pas déranger sur toutes les adresses sur la ligne. LINEFEATURE _ Forward sera également défini. Cet indicateur est exposé uniquement aux applications qui négocient une version TAPI 2,0 ou supérieure.
-
-
LINEFEATURE _ FORWARDFWD
-
-
La fonction lineForward peut être utilisée pour transférer des appels sur toute adresse sur la ligne à d’autres nombres. LINEFEATURE _ Forward sera également défini. Cet indicateur est exposé uniquement aux applications qui négocient une version TAPI 2,0 ou supérieure.
-
-
LINEFEATURE _ MAKECALL
-
-
Un appel sortant peut être placé sur cette ligne à l’aide d’une adresse non spécifiée.
-
-
LINEFEATURE _ SETDEVSTATUS
-
-
La fonction lineSetLineDevStatus peut être appelée sur le périphérique de ligne. Cet indicateur est exposé uniquement aux applications qui négocient une version TAPI 2,0 ou supérieure.
-
-
LINEFEATURE _ SETMEDIACONTROL
-
-
Le contrôle de média peut être défini sur cette ligne.
-
-
LINEFEATURE _ SETTERMINAL
-
-
Les modes de terminal pour cette ligne peuvent être définis.
Notes
Si aucun des nouveaux bits « FORWARD » modifiés n’est défini dans le membre dwLineFeatures dans LINEDEVSTATUS , mais que le _ bit de transfert LINEFEATURE est défini, l’un des modes Forward peut fonctionner ; le fournisseur de services n’a simplement pas spécifié les uns des autres.
-
Remarques
Aucune extensibilité. Tous les 32 bits sont réservés.
Les _ constantes LINEFEATURE sont utilisées dans LINEDEVSTATUS (retourné par lineGetLineDevStatus). LINEDEVSTATUS signale, pour une ligne donnée, les fonctionnalités de ligne qui peuvent être appelées alors que la ligne est à l’état actuel. Une application effectue cette détermination de manière dynamique après modification de l’état de ligne, généralement due à des activités d’adresse ou d’appel sur la ligne.
Configuration requise
| Condition requise | Valeur |
|---|---|
| Version TAPI |
Nécessite TAPI 2,0 ou une version ultérieure |
| En-tête |
|